Anthropometric measurements of Malaysian population for passenger cabin design of transport aircraft / Nadia Hanani Ahmad Habibillah and Fairuz Izzuddin Romli
In order to improve the passengers' flying comfort, the aircraft cabin features should be ergonomically developed and designed. The key element for design ergonomics is the anthropometric measurements of the target users, which are vital in ensuring a good fit between their body characteristics...
